JOB SUMMARY

Caliber Collision has an immediate job opening for an Auto Body Technician who will safely repair vehicles in accordance with Caliber and OEM standards using our state-of-the-art equipment. Repairs may include, but are not limited to removing damaged fenders, panels, grills, and reassembling the vehicle parts after painting is complete.

BENEFITS OF JOINING CALIBER

  • Benefits from day one – Immediately eligible for medical, dental and vision
  • Industry Comparable Pay – Paid weekly
  • State of the Art Products – 3M Collision Repair Products
  • Paid Vacation & Holidays – Begin accruing day 1
  • Career growth opportunities – We promote from within!
  • Paid Skilled Trainings and Certifications – I-CAR and ASE

REQUIREMENTS

  • 2+ years of prior experience as a collision repair technician required; I-CAR & ASE certifications preferred
  • Must currently have or be willing to obtain proper tools to successfully complete job duties as assigned

ABILITIES/SKILLS/KNOWLEDGE

  • Ability to do consistent physical activity – reach below and above shoulder level, kneeling, bending, and squatting, and lifting objects over 50 lbs.
  • Ability to read and understand instructions, written estimates, and work orders
  • Frame equipment and structural body repair preferred
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ills
  • Work through competing priorities and adapt easily to a fast-paced environment
  • Ability to provide personable, friendly customer service to internal and external customers
